When you went to your grant download page, did you uncheck the box that states "show latest versions". If you uncheck this, then you will see the McAfee ePO 5.9 listed. Can't answer about ePO 5.10 as persoanlly I prefer to wait for the the one with all the bug fixes like 5.11 or 5.10.1 when it gets released.
You can go to 5.10, then install update 2 after you upgrade to 5.10. It has a lot of fixes in it for initial issues that were found.
However, that is your choice. The latest 5.9.1 hotfixes should also be available on download page, as it was suggested to uncheck show only latest versions.
